How Do Wireless Security Cameras Work with Apple HomeKit?

Wireless security cameras work with Apple HomeKit by connecting to the HomeKit ecosystem, allowing users to monitor and control their cameras through Apple devices. This integration provides seamless access, remote monitoring, and support for automation features.

Connection to HomeKit: Wireless security cameras connect to Wi-Fi networks. Once connected, they communicate with the HomeKit framework through Apple’s secure protocol, allowing for encryption and secure data transmission.

Remote access: Users can access live video feeds and recorded footage from their cameras using the Apple Home app on their iPhone, iPad, or Mac. This enables constant monitoring from anywhere with an internet connection.

Control and automation: HomeKit compatible cameras support automation. Users can create routines that trigger camera actions based on specific events. For example, a user can set the camera to turn on when they arrive home, using location services on their iPhone.

Voice control: Wireless cameras can integrate with Siri, Apple’s voice assistant. Users can issue voice commands, such as “Show me the living room camera,” to access specific feeds hands-free.

Notifications: The Apple Home app sends real-time notifications when motion is detected. These alerts allow users to quickly respond to potential security events.

Compatibility: Many wireless security cameras are designed to work with HomeKit. Popular brands include Arlo, Logitech, and Eufy. Users should ensure the camera model explicitly states HomeKit compatibility.

User privacy and security: HomeKit employs end-to-end encryption. This means that only authorized users can access the camera feeds, minimizing the risk of unauthorized access.

By leveraging these features, wireless security cameras enhance home security through convenient access and control, providing a comprehensive monitoring solution for Apple device users.

Why Is Two-Way Audio Important in Wireless Security Cameras?

Two-way audio is important in wireless security cameras because it allows for real-time communication between the camera user and the subject being monitored. This feature enhances security and accessibility, making it a valuable tool for both residential and commercial surveillance.

The National Institute of Standards and Technology (NIST) defines two-way audio as a communication feature that enables bidirectional sound transfer. This allows users to listen and speak through the camera using a connected device such as a smartphone or computer.

The importance of two-way audio arises from several underlying causes. First, it facilitates immediate communication, which can deter potential intruders. Second, it allows homeowners to speak directly to delivery personnel or visitors. Third, it enables caregivers to interact with children or elderly family members from a distance. These capabilities provide not only convenience but also a layer of security by allowing users to address situations as they arise.

Technical terms associated with two-way audio include “bidirectional communication” and “real-time audio transmission.” Bidirectional communication means that audio flows both ways, allowing users to hear and be heard. Real-time audio transmission refers to the instantaneous transfer of sound, which is critical for effective communication.

The mechanisms involved in two-way audio employ a microphone and speaker integrated within the camera system. The microphone detects sound, which is then transmitted through the internet to the user’s device. Conversely, when the user speaks into their device, the sound is sent back through the internet to the camera’s speaker. This process happens quickly, providing a seamless communication experience.

Specific conditions that contribute to the importance of two-way audio include scenarios such as emergency situations, where instant communication can alert authorities. For instance, a homeowner may use the feature to speak directly to an intruder, potentially scaring them away. Another example includes monitoring children playing in the yard. A parent can remind them to be cautious or offer praise without having to step outside. Such scenarios illustrate how two-way audio enhances security and interaction in various contexts.

How Do You Properly Set Up and Integrate Wireless Security Cameras with Mac and HomeKit?

To properly set up and integrate wireless security cameras with Mac and HomeKit, follow the steps to install the cameras, connect them to your Wi-Fi network, and add them to the Home app.

  1. Choose compatible cameras: Select wireless security cameras that support HomeKit, such as models from brands like Eufy, Arlo, or Logitech. HomeKit enables easy integration with other Apple devices.

  2. Install the cameras: Mount the cameras in desired locations, ensuring they are in range of your Wi-Fi signal. Use the included brackets or adhesives for secure installation.

  3. Connect to Wi-Fi:
    – Power on the cameras and follow the manufacturer’s instructions to connect them to your Wi-Fi network. This typically involves using a mobile app.
    – Ensure your Wi-Fi network is 2.4GHz or 5GHz compatible, as HomeKit requires a stable connection.

  4. Open the Home app on your Mac: Use the Home app to manage and monitor your cameras. Ensure your Mac is running macOS Mojave or later for full compatibility with HomeKit.

  5. Add your cameras:
    – In the Home app, click on the “Add Accessory” option.
    – Scan the HomeKit setup code found on the camera or in the user manual.
    – Follow the on-screen prompts to complete the integration process.

  6. Configure camera settings: Customize notifications, schedule recording times, and set up any required privacy zones through the Home app’s settings.

  7. Access live feeds: Once integrated, you can view your camera’s live feeds directly from the Home app on your Mac. This allows for real-time monitoring and management of your security system.

  8. Control with Siri: Use Siri voice commands to check camera feeds or control features, enhancing the convenience of your security system.

By following these steps, you can effectively set up and integrate wireless security cameras with your Mac and HomeKit for a cohesive home security solution.
